Overview: Introducting Señor Pancho

Señor Pancho offers a mixed experience, often praised for its flavorful food and convenient access, especially with its late hours. However, some patrons have noted inconsistencies in service and concerns regarding overall value.

While many appreciate the quick preparation and the ease of their drive-thru, others have encountered issues with staff professionalism and order accuracy. It seems the quality of your visit can vary depending on the day.

Verdict: Our expert take on Señor Pancho

Food (6 out of 10)

mentioned by 92% of the guests

The food here offers some real highlights, with many raving about the delicious California burrito, flavorful Carne Asada Fries, and fresh ingredients. Patrons often praise the generous portions and tasty hot sauce, making for a satisfying meal. Overall, the food scores an 6, placing it in the average range, with a customer satisfaction of 51.1%, suggesting a mixed experience.

However, not every dish hits the mark. Some experiences mention issues with inconsistent burrito size, soggy food, or wrong ingredients. There are also comments about dry meat and too much oil in certain items, leading to disappointment.

These concerns contribute to the mixed feedback, based on 176 comments, with 90 positive remarks and 63 negative ones.

Service (3.9 out of 10)

mentioned by 61% of the guests

Many customers appreciate the speedy and friendly service here, often highlighting the convenience of the drive-thru. With 24 positive remarks, folks frequently mention friendly fast staff and quick service, making for a smooth experience, especially when you're on the go. However, the service experience is quite poor, with 48 complaints outweighing the positives.

An overall score of 3.9 (poor) and customer satisfaction at just 32.4% (poor) reflect consistent issues like poor customer service, order accuracy problems, and rude staff attitudes, which can really sour a visit.

Ambience (5.7 out of 10)

mentioned by 24% of the guests

When it comes to the vibe, many folks appreciate the convenience of this spot, especially with its free parking and late hours. There are 11 positive remarks out of 26 total, often highlighting the overall atmosphere and even mentioning nice touches like sheltered seating. It seems like a handy place to grab a bite, particularly if youre looking for something open late near SDSU.

On the flip side, the ambience isnt without its challenges, with 7 negative comments out of 26 total. Folks mentioned the general atmosphere wasn't great, and parking can be tricky, especially with a small drive-thru. The overall score sits at an average 5.7, and customer satisfaction is a mixed 42.3%, indicating some clear areas for improvement.

Value (3.7 out of 10)

mentioned by 28% of the guests

When it comes to value, a small number of customers (5 out of 25 total opinions) have found some bright spots. They've praised certain items as fairly priced and even affordable, with a few noting lowest prices that made their experience exceptional. It seems some folks really hit the jackpot on finding good deals here.

However, the overall picture for value is quite challenging, with a score of 3.7 and customer satisfaction at a low 20%. A significant majority (17 opinions) felt the price was too high, mentioning expensive food, unexpected card fees, and feeling overcharged or paying extra for basic sides, which severely impacted their perception of affordability.

Максим И.
Review date: 11/05/2025
2
Disappointing California Burrito Experience
I'm on a mission to find the best California Burrito in San Diego, and this was my 28th attempt at Señor Pancho Fresh Mexican Grill. The burrito itself was on the smaller side. While the meat tasted good, it came with fries, cheese, and a creamy sauce that I perceived as sour cream, but notably no guacamole. There wasn't much filling, making it feel a bit light compared to other burritos in San Diego, which are often so large they're hard to finish. The price was slightly higher than the city average, and there was an additional small card fee. My overall rating for the burrito was 2 out of 10. Regarding service, the staff was friendly, but there was a delay in taking my order. The convenience of ordering and picking up from your car via the drive-thru was a plus. The atmosphere attempted a Mexican vibe with Spanish radio and decor, but it felt superficial. Both service and atmosphere received a 2 out of 10. An update after posting my initial review: A representative messaged me, claiming the sauce was a cream sauce. I found their tone disrespectful and their inability to handle constructive criticism poor. If it truly wasn't a cream sauce, then what was put in my burrito was awful, as it tasted exactly like one.
